    Product Information
    Catalog Num A15173
    Formula C12H15N.HCl
    Molecular Weight 209.71
    CAS Number 23007-85-4
    SMILES CN1CCC(=CC1)C2=CC=CC=C2.Cl
    Storage

    Store lyophilized at -20ºC, keep desiccated.
    In lyophilized form, the chemical is stable for 36 months.
    In solution, store at -20ºC and use within 3 months to prevent loss of potency. Aliquot to avoid multiple freeze/thaw cycles.

    Solubility
    In vitro DMSO 17 mg/mL (81.06 mM)
    Water 36 mg/mL (171.65 mM)
    Ethanol 36 mg/mL (171.65 mM)
